What Is Surgical Equipment?
Surgical equipment includes all tools, instruments, and devices used during surgeries to cut, dissect, grasp, retract, or suture tissues, as well as specialized equipment for minimally invasive procedures. These instruments are designed to meet stringent quality and hygiene standards, ensuring safety for both patients and medical staff.
Modern surgical equipment also includes high-tech machines like electrosurgical units, endoscopic cameras, and laser devices that enhance precision and reduce complications.
Types of Surgical Equipment
1. Basic Surgical Instruments
Scalpels & Blades: For precise cutting
Forceps: For grasping and holding tissues
Scissors: For cutting tissues or sutures
Needle Holders: For suturing
Retractors: To hold back tissues or organs
2. Electrosurgical Equipment
Electrocautery Units: For cutting or coagulating tissue
Diathermy Machines: Reduce bleeding and ensure sterile procedures
3. Laparoscopic & Minimally Invasive Equipment
Trocars & Cannulas
Endoscopic Cameras & Monitors
Laparoscopic Graspers & Scissors
4. Orthopedic Surgical Instruments
Bone saws, drills, and plating systems
Joint replacement kits
5. ENT & Ophthalmic Instruments
Ear, nose, throat surgical kits
Eye microsurgical instruments
6. Sterilization & Support Equipment
Autoclaves, sterilizers, and instrument trays
Surgical trolleys, stands, and lights

Maintenance & Safety Tips
Sterilize all instruments before and after use
Inspect for corrosion or damage regularly
Store in designated surgical trays or trolleys
Avoid using non-standard cleaning chemicals that may damage the instruments
Replace disposable instruments after single use to maintain hygiene.
